Analisis keterampilan eksperimen peserta didik kelas V dalam pembelajaran IPAS berdasarkan Teori Adaptasi Jean Piaget
Abstract
Penelitian ini bertujuan untuk menganalisis keterampilan eksperimen siswa kelas V dalam pembelajaran sains dan teknologi, yang dibingkai dalam teori adaptasi Jean Piaget di SD Negeri Gonilan 02. Penelitian ini menggunakan pendekatan deskriptif kualitatif, khususnya desain studi kasus. Teknik pengumpulan data dalam penelitian ini dilakukan dengan wawancara mendalam dan analisis dokumen. Analisis data mengikuti model deskriptif interaktif yang dikemukakan oleh Miles dan Huberman, yang melibatkan tahap-tahap seperti pengumpulan data, reduksi data, penyajian data, dan penarikan kesimpulan. Mayoritas siswa kelas lima menunjukkan keterampilan eksperimen yang sesuai dengan indikator seperti observasi, klasifikasi, inferensi, komunikasi, dan penggunaan alat/bahan. Sebagian besar siswa (92,71%) mengalami kemajuan melalui tahapan asimilasi, akomodasi, dan ekuilibrasi Piaget selama kegiatan pembelajaran sains. Siswa menunjukkan antusiasme selama pembelajaran sains, tetapi kurang menjelaskan materi yang digunakan selama diskusi (12 siswa). Perilaku pasif teramati pada rata-rata 8 siswa (7,29%), yang ditandai dengan diam, melamun, dan bermain sendiri.

Analysis of experimental skills of grade V students in IPAS learning based on Jean Piaget's Adaptation Theory
Abstract: This study aims to analyze the experimental skills of fifth-grade students in science and technology learning, framed within Jean Piaget's adaptation theory at SD Negeri Gonilan 02. This research employs a qualitative descriptive approach, specifically a case study design. The data collection technique in this study is conducted using in-depth interviews and document analysis. Data analysis followed the interactive descriptive model proposed by Miles and Huberman, involving stages such as data collection, data reduction, data presentation, and conclusion drawing. A majority of fifth-grade students demonstrated experimental skills aligned with indicators such as observation, classification, inference, communication, and tool/material utilization. Most students (92.71%) progressed through Piaget's stages of assimilation, accommodation, and equilibration during science learning activities. Students exhibited enthusiasm during science learning but lacked explanations for the material used during discussions (12 students). Passive behavior was observed in an average of 8 students (7.29%), characterized by silence, daydreaming, and solitary play.
